CoLlAGe
Co-occurrence of Local Anisotropic Gradient Orientations (CoLlAGe) is a radiomic descriptor for capturing local anisotropic differences in voxel-level gradient orientations. It is computed by assigning every image voxel an entropy value associated with the co-occurrence matrix of gradient orientations computed around every voxel.
Dimension : 1- 2D 2- 3D
Dominant_Dir_Radius: Patch size [numRows, numCols, numSlices]
Cooccur_Radius: Patch size [numRows, numCols, numSlices]
Number_Gray_Levels: No. gray levels
Filters can be applied by manually creating a dictionary of parameters or passing them via JSON-format configuration files.
- Dictionaries are created using the syntax:
paramS.<parameter_name>.val = <value>;
where parameter_name
is one of the supported filter parameters listed above and value
, one of the associated arguments.

Sample filter configuration
The following settings can be used to (1) obtain a CoLlage-filtered after cropping around the specified structure and padding by M voxel widths, and (2) calculate first-order statistics from the filtered image.
{
"structures": ["ROI"],
"imageType": {
"CoLlage": {
"Dimension ": 2,
"Dominant_Dir_Radius": [N N N],
"Cooccur_Radius": [P P P],
"Number_Gray_Levels": 64
}
},
"settings": {
"padding": {
"cropToMaskBounds": "yes",
"method": "mirror",
"size": [M M M]
},
"firstOrder": {
"offsetForEnergy": 0,
"binNumEntropy":64
}
}
}
Configurations are parsed and converted to parameter dictionaries using
paramFile = 'Path/to/config_file.json'
paramS = getRadiomicsParamTemplate(paramFile);
global planC
strNum = 1;
scanNum = []; % leave empty when passing structNum to automatically identify associated scan index
planC = generateTextureMapFromPlanC(planC,scanNum,strNum,paramS)
